New insights on the environmental Kuznets curve (EKC) for Central Asia

We estimate the environmental Kuznets curve (EKC) for Central Asia by allowing for the possibility of linear, U-shaped and N-shaped forms, and considering the impact of ecological footprint, climate change adaptation and energy consumption. We employ a fully modified ordinary least squares framework for cointegrating polynomial regressions, and include obtained long-run relations in a panel Vector Error Correction model. The findings suggest that the linear EKC form is more coherent for Central Asia compared to the N-shaped EKC form. We link this to the fact that the Central Asian countries are in the first stage of the EKC. We observe that Gross domestic product, ecological footprint, energy consumption and climate change adaptation positively impact carbon dioxide emissions in the long-run. Moreover, there is bidirectional causality from \(GDP\) and climate change adaptation to \({CO}_{2}\) emissions, while causality is unidirectional between emissions and energy consumption.

关于中亚环境库兹涅茨曲线(EKC)的新见解

我们通过考虑线性、U 形和 N 形形式的可能性,并考虑生态足迹、气候变化适应和能源消耗的影响来估计中亚的环境库兹涅茨曲线(EKC)。我们采用完全修改的普通最小二乘框架来协整多项式回归,并将获得的长期关系包含在面板矢量误差校正模型中。研究结果表明,与 N 形 EKC 形式相比,中亚的线性 EKC 形式更加连贯。我们将此与中亚国家正处于EKC的第一阶段这一事实联系起来。我们观察到,从长远来看,国内生产总值、生态足迹、能源消耗和气候变化适应对二氧化碳排放产生积极影响。此外, \(GDP\)和气候变化适应与\({CO}_{2}\)排放之间存在双向因果关系,而排放与能源消耗之间是单向因果关系。
